A very HIP selector
Objective:
A new product launch - to create a Home Information Pack comparison website with 2 primary functions:
1. To enable users to compare prices and contrast the product from HIP providers from across the UK, or specifically in their area, to decide which best fits their requirements.
2. To create a services list for local businesses to advertise on the HIP website.
Brief:
To develop a creative marketing strategy including a brand, a website and suite of literature:
1. To create an identity for HIPSelector.co.uk .
2. Design, host and develop a website, fully supported by a Content Management System.
3. Design and print business stationery.
4. Design and print brochure.
In addition to the website a corporate ID, and promotional material were needed to both recruit advertisers and promote the HIP Selector service. The website and brochure will provide the tools to sell advertising to business services.
Solution:
We created a new identity to work across all media – online and offline – reflecting the modern, vibrant business proposition from HIP Selector.
A clever, slick website gives the user a rich experience and includes multiple functionality and state- of-the-art features as you would expect of a nationally significant website including:
• A thorough search facility allowing the user to find a HIP pack based on multiple criteria, (minimum of 13) quickly and easily including:
- Price
- Location
- Business Type (Solicitor / Estate Agents / HIP Provider)
- Deferred Payment
- Additional Area Information
- Additional Property Information
- Freehold / Leasehold Property
- Registered / Unregistered Property
• Content Management System – the website is integrated with chameleon, one of our own easy to administer modular systems. Chameleon allows for multiple secure, password protected access. Ultimately, all the HIP providers – solicitors and professional bodies – can log in online, independently and securely, through a simple back-end interface adding, tracking and invoicing their products. Additionally, a public facility enables advertisers / local businesses to add, edit and manage their own trade advertisements.
